Subject: [PATCH v2 4/4] powerpc: Enable KFENCE on BOOK3S/64
Date: Thu, 4 Mar 2021 14:35:13 +0000 (UTC) [thread overview]
Message-ID: <afaec81a551ef15345cb7d7563b3fac3d7041c3a.1614868445.git.christophe.leroy@csgroup.eu> (raw)
In-Reply-To: <8dfe1bd2abde26337c1d8c1ad0acfcc82185e0d5.1614868445.git.christophe.leroy@csgroup.eu>
This reuses the DEBUG_PAGEALLOC logic.
Tested on qemu with ppc64_defconfig + CONFIG_KFENCE + CONFIG_KUNIT +
CONFIG_KFENCE_KUNIT_TEST.

arch/powerpc/Kconfig | 2 +-
arch/powerpc/include/asm/kfence.h | 8 ++++++++
arch/powerpc/mm/book3s64/hash_utils.c | 29 +++++++++++++++++++++------
3 files changed, 32 insertions(+), 7 deletions(-)
diff --git a/arch/powerpc/Kconfig b/arch/powerpc/Kconfig
index d46db0bfb998..67c47b60cc84 100644
--- a/arch/powerpc/Kconfig
+++ b/arch/powerpc/Kconfig
@@ -185,7 +185,7 @@ config PPC
select HAVE_ARCH_KASAN if PPC32 && PPC_PAGE_SHIFT <= 14
select HAVE_ARCH_KASAN_VMALLOC if PPC32 && PPC_PAGE_SHIFT <= 14
select HAVE_ARCH_KGDB
- select HAVE_ARCH_KFENCE if PPC32
+ select HAVE_ARCH_KFENCE if ARCH_SUPPORTS_DEBUG_PAGEALLOC
select HAVE_ARCH_MMAP_RND_BITS
select HAVE_ARCH_MMAP_RND_COMPAT_BITS if COMPAT
select HAVE_ARCH_NVRAM_OPS
diff --git a/arch/powerpc/include/asm/kfence.h b/arch/powerpc/include/asm/kfence.h
index a9846b68c6b9..532cc1a92fa5 100644
--- a/arch/powerpc/include/asm/kfence.h
+++ b/arch/powerpc/include/asm/kfence.h
@@ -11,11 +11,18 @@
#include <linux/mm.h>
#include <asm/pgtable.h>
+#if defined(CONFIG_PPC64) && !defined(PPC64_ELF_ABI_v2)
+#define ARCH_FUNC_PREFIX "."
+#endif
+
static inline bool arch_kfence_init_pool(void)
{
return true;
}
+#ifdef CONFIG_PPC64
+bool kfence_protect_page(unsigned long addr, bool protect);
+#else
static inline bool kfence_protect_page(unsigned long addr, bool protect)
{
pte_t *kpte = virt_to_kpte(addr);
@@ -29,5 +36,6 @@ static inline bool kfence_protect_page(unsigned long addr, bool protect)
return true;
}
+#endif
#endif /* __ASM_POWERPC_KFENCE_H */
diff --git a/arch/powerpc/mm/book3s64/hash_utils.c b/arch/powerpc/mm/book3s64/hash_utils.c
index cb09a49be798..b967a6403e59 100644
--- a/arch/powerpc/mm/book3s64/hash_utils.c
+++ b/arch/powerpc/mm/book3s64/hash_utils.c
@@ -323,8 +323,8 @@ int htab_bolt_mapping(unsigned long vstart, unsigned long vend,
break;
cond_resched();
- if (debug_pagealloc_enabled() &&
- (paddr >> PAGE_SHIFT) < linear_map_hash_count)
+ if (debug_pagealloc_enabled_or_kfence() &&
+ (paddr >> PAGE_SHIFT) < linear_map_hash_count)
linear_map_hash_slots[paddr >> PAGE_SHIFT] = ret | 0x80;
}
return ret < 0 ? ret : 0;
@@ -661,7 +661,7 @@ static void __init htab_init_page_sizes(void)
bool aligned = true;
init_hpte_page_sizes();
- if (!debug_pagealloc_enabled()) {
+ if (!debug_pagealloc_enabled_or_kfence()) {
/*
* Pick a size for the linear mapping. Currently, we only
* support 16M, 1M and 4K which is the default
@@ -949,7 +949,7 @@ static void __init htab_initialize(void)
prot = pgprot_val(PAGE_KERNEL);
- if (debug_pagealloc_enabled()) {
+ if (debug_pagealloc_enabled_or_kfence()) {
linear_map_hash_count = memblock_end_of_DRAM() >> PAGE_SHIFT;
linear_map_hash_slots = memblock_alloc_try_nid(
linear_map_hash_count, 1, MEMBLOCK_LOW_LIMIT,
@@ -1927,7 +1927,7 @@ long hpte_insert_repeating(unsigned long hash, unsigned long vpn,
return slot;
}
-#ifdef CONFIG_DEBUG_PAGEALLOC
+#if defined(CONFIG_DEBUG_PAGEALLOC) || defined(CONFIG_KFENCE)
static DEFINE_SPINLOCK(linear_map_hash_lock);
static void kernel_map_linear_page(unsigned long vaddr, unsigned long lmi)
@@ -1982,6 +1982,21 @@ static void kernel_unmap_linear_page(unsigned long vaddr, unsigned long lmi)
mmu_kernel_ssize, 0);
}
+#ifdef CONFIG_KFENCE
+bool kfence_protect_page(unsigned long addr, bool protect)
+{
+ unsigned long lmi = __pa(addr) >> PAGE_SHIFT;
+
+ if (protect)
+ kernel_unmap_linear_page(addr, lmi);
+ else
+ kernel_map_linear_page(addr, lmi);
+
+ return true;
+}
+#endif
+
+#ifdef CONFIG_DEBUG_PAGEALLOC
void __kernel_map_pages(struct page *page, int numpages, int enable)
{
unsigned long flags, vaddr, lmi;
@@ -2000,7 +2015,9 @@ void __kernel_map_pages(struct page *page, int numpages, int enable)
}
local_irq_restore(flags);
}
-#endif /* CONFIG_DEBUG_PAGEALLOC */
+#endif
+
+#endif /* CONFIG_DEBUG_PAGEALLOC || CONFIG_KFENCE */
void hash__setup_initial_memory_limit(phys_addr_t first_memblock_base,
phys_addr_t first_memblock_size)
